>>>>>>> >>>> This Rhodiola (I am assuming) too was growing next to the other
>>>>>>> possibly
>>>>>>> >>>> *R.
>>>>>>> >>>> wallichiana* in my other post (here you will see them together
>>>>>>> in some
>>>>>>> >>>> photos). I am not sure which one this is, The leaves look
>>>>>>> somewhat like
>>>>>>> >>>> those of *R. heterodonta* but only so. I am not sure which
>>>>>>> species this
>>>>>>> >>>> is. Please help.
>>>>>>> >>>>
>>>>>>> >>>> *Rhodiola sp.*
>>>>>>> >>>> Above Lahaish Cave enroute Indrahar Pass, Dharamshala, HP
>>>>>>> >>>> 3600m and above
>>>>>>> >>>> 28-29 July 2017
